English Translation

'Abd al-Rahman narrated to us, from Sufyan, from Salih, the freed slave of al-Taw'amah, who said: I heard Abu Hurayrah (رضي الله عنه) saying: the Messenger of Allah ﷺ said: 'A prayer in this mosque of mine is better than a thousand prayers in any other mosque, except al-Masjid al-Haram.'

Reference: Musnad Ahmad, Book 22, Hadith 48
